How to Improve Poor Gastric Motility in Dogs

If your dog is experiencing poor gastric motility, you can try incorporating probiotics or yeast tablets into their diet to help regulate their digestive system. Additionally, feeding them specialized gastrointestinal prescription canned food can also be beneficial.

For dogs with sensitive stomachs, adding probiotics or yeast tablets to their regular dog food can help improve intestinal health. Probiotic supplements, like those containing a blend of six beneficial probiotics, can quickly replenish beneficial bacteria and prebiotics in the pet's gut. This helps alleviate symptoms such as soft stools, vomiting, and loss of appetite caused by an imbalance in the intestinal flora. Furthermore, if your dog has consistently poor digestive function, consider switching to a gastrointestinal prescription diet. These specialized diets not only meet your dog’s daily nutritional requirements but also provide targeted support for their digestive system. You can also supplement their diet with gastrointestinal prescription canned food.


Focusing on diet and supplementation, particularly with probiotics, can significantly improve your dog’s digestive health and address issues related to poor gastric motility. Remember to consult your veterinarian for the best approach tailored to your dog's specific needs. Prioritizing gut health is crucial for your dog’s overall well-being.
